Kori’s restaurant in Guwahati might be shut down for serving Korean liquor without licence

First Published: 5th April, 2023 16:02 IST

Korean food lovers in the city may be disappointed if the restaurant is forced to shut down

Guwahati’s popular Korean restaurant, Kori’s has come under scrutiny after the Excise Department seized 36 cartons of Korean liquor from the premises on Tuesday night. The restaurant was found to be serving the foreign liquor without a valid bar license, and the excise department has launched an investigation into the matter.

The restaurant, located on RG Baruah Road, is facing the possibility of closure if it is found to be in violation of the law. Korean food lovers in the city may be disappointed if the restaurant is forced to shut down. According to media reports, the manager of the restaurant was detained for questioning.

The Excise Department has been cracking down on the illegal sale of liquor by restaurants without bar licenses in the city, and Kori’s is just the latest establishment to come under the scanner. Further updates on the investigation are awaited.
